Man who documented Uyghur camps in China may face removal from US after ICE arrest

15 décembre 2025 | Agence France-Press in Washington
Guan Heng, who filmed at sites in China of alleged rights violations against Muslim group, detained by ICE in August A Chinese man who left his country after filming at sites of alleged human rights violations against Uyghurs now faces the risk of removal from the United States, according to his (…)
